Editorial Summary

Bomb Aerix and MOAB are both concentrates / electronic vaporizers, but they target different priorities. Bomb Aerix is usually the lower-cost pick at $189, around $168 below MOAB. Bomb Aerix has the quicker listed heat-up profile, which can matter for shorter sessions.

Comparison FAQs

What is the biggest difference between the Bomb Aerix and the MOAB?

The biggest practical difference is price tier: the Bomb Aerix sits at $189 while the MOAB is $357, a gap of about $168 that puts them in different buying brackets.

Which is cheaper, the Bomb Aerix or the MOAB?

Bomb Aerix is the cheaper option at $189 compared with $357 for the MOAB, about $168 less. Live retailer pricing can shift, so confirm before buying.

Which heats up faster, the Bomb Aerix or the MOAB?

Bomb Aerix reaches session-ready temperature in 5-15 seconds, while the MOAB takes 3-5 minutes of heat soak, per Cannabis Hardware's ball vape guidance. That's roughly 230 seconds quicker on the Bomb Aerix, which is useful if you want shorter, on-demand sessions.

What's the difference in heating between the Bomb Aerix and the MOAB?

Bomb Aerix uses conduction (360 degree ceramic sidewall heating) heating, while the MOAB uses convection (ball vape). Heating style influences flavor profile, vapor density, and how forgiving the device is to draw technique.

Is the Bomb Aerix or the MOAB better for home versus on-the-go use?

Bomb Aerix is the take-anywhere choice. It's a portable, battery-powered unit, while the MOAB is built for home use, where bigger heaters, AC power, and larger chambers make sense.

Can I set custom temperatures on the Bomb Aerix or the MOAB?

Bomb Aerix controls heat with digital (1 degree steps), while the MOAB uses integrated pid controller with led display. Bomb Aerix gives you finer per-degree control.

Which has a wider temperature range, the Bomb Aerix or the MOAB?

Bomb Aerix covers 93-371°C (200-700°F), a wider band than the MOAB at 188-371°C (370-700°F) suggested by Cannabis Hardware. A wider range gives you more room to dial in flavor at the low end and big clouds at the top.
